LESSON PLAN

• The topic will be ionic theory and electrolysis• The Sub topic is electrolysis of copper (ii) sulphate

solution using carbon electrodes.• Presentation: the power point show will cover the

concept of formation of ions in copper (ii) sulphate solution, formation of copper deposits on cathode and evolution of hydrogen gas from the anode.

• The copper deposits will be accompanied with the red coat on the surface of cathode where as the oxygen gas by formation of bubbles from surface of anode.

Students activity

• Students will be arranged in a group of three or four.

• They will be provided with relevant materials to carry out experiment at the end of demonstration.

• They will be argued to observe and prove the previous demonstrated phenomena

Class activity• Student will carry out an experiment.• In a group of four they will have to arrange the

apparatus as shown in the diagram• Connect the cells with the electrodes• Immerse the electrodes in the solution• Connect the switch.• Observe what happens at the electrodes and

compare with the demonstration in the animation• Explain it in relation to what they see in the

slides presentation

Electrolysis of Copper(ii)Sulphate solution

using carbon electrodes • Apparatus needed

-Beaker– Carbon electrodes– Copper(ii)Sulphate solution– Switch– Battery and wire

Copper (ii) Sulphate solution

Ions present

Ions present by equations

• CuSO4 (aq) -------------> Cu2+ (aq) + SO4

2- (aq)

• H2O (l) --------------> H+ (aq) + OH-

(aq)
